Sound travels faster in solids than in liquids.

Reason: wave speed depends on the medium's stiffness (elastic modulus) and density. Solids are much more rigid than liquids, so they transmit compressional disturbances more quickly (e.g., ~5000 m/s in steel vs ~1500 m/s in water).
